I'm glad that the late City Zip has a good one in the G1 Los Alamitos Futurity winner, Improbable. I was always a fan of the hard hitting little horse when he raced and am glad to see the late sire is finally getting some recognition for his offspring.
Interestingly, Bill Farish of Lane’s End describes “ . . . he was a sprinter – bred to be a sprinter, was a sprinter, looks like a sprinter – but he’s gotten horses that can run on the turf and run at a mile and a sixteenth and, in some cases, longer,” Farish said. “That’s something that I don’t think people expected from him, was two-turn horses. He’s been very successful doing that, and that increased his popularity a lot.”

NO doubt his popularity will continue to increase as Improbable moves up the Leaderboard.
